At its core, solar energy battery storage is the combination of a solar‐power generation system with an energy storage device. It allows excess electricity generated during the day to be stored and used later when the sun isn't shining. Solar panels capture sunlight and convert it. . In Malta, south-facing roofs get the most sunlight and produce the highest solar output. . More homeowners in Malta are using solar panels to lower their bills and boost their energy independence due to the country's lengthy sunny hours and growing electricity expenses. However, it's crucial to determine whether your home is a good fit for a solar energy system before installing one.
